African Journal on Land Policy and Geospatial Sciences is a journal specialized in publishing research activities carried out in the field of geo-spatial sciences and land governance. It aims to encourage innovation, promote the exchange of knowledge and scientific outcomes related to its themes. The journal's target community is made-up of researchers, professors and professionals working in the newspaper field. The journal also aims to promote scientific articles and productions at the African, regional and global levels. The institutions as well as the international universities will enrich by their contribution the scientific level of the journal. The journal can, among other things, deal with professional themes and good practices in the field of land governance.

In Africa, particularly in Senegal, the issue of gender in land governance remains an equation when it comes to access to land. In a number of West African countries, the issue of gender and land tenure is an ongoing one, insofar as the same obstacles have been identified for vulnerable groups, women in particular. In reality, access to land resources remains very limited for women for several reasons. As far as legislation is concerned, equal access is enshrined both at national level in constitutional and legislative provisions and at international level in conventions and charters.

Contexte et justification :Les écosystèmes de la Forêt classée de la fosse de Doungh (FCFD) au Togo ont subi une dégradation très alarmante menaçant la survie de cet écosystème vitale. Disposer des connaissances sur diversité floristique et la structure des formations végétales contribuerait à la mise en œuvre d’un plan de gestion et de restauration de cette forêt classée.But et objectifs :Cette étude est une contribution à la gestion et à la restauration des écosystèmes forestiers de la FCFD, dans la Préfecture de Tandjouaré au Togo.

Context and background There is a reciprocal relationship between theory, policy and practice. Property valuation as practiced today is elucidated by certain standards and policies which are based on theoretical foundations. The axioms of value have been postulated throughout history, from pre-classical times to the present, with succeeding theorists, some adopting the former’s reason with adjustments and some refuting.

Context and Background: Land is an important resource for human survival as well as that of other living organisms. Despite its importance, there are many problems that come with its management. There are increasing controversies and disputes over the ownership, access, and use of land. This is due to the increase in land demand, owing to factors such as population growth, urbanization, and food security. Land disputes in the Ashanti Region have drastically escalated recently as a result of these factors.
